American Information Resource Center
Online Databases
AIRCs have access to more than 50 online databases such as Proquest Research Library, Gale InfoTrac One File, HeinOnline, Lexis/Nexis, Proquest Policy File, Newspaper Direct and other databases covering a range of subjects.
